Abstract

The utility model discloses a kind of Digit Control Machine Tool, comprise lathe bed, lathe bed is provided with protective cover, protective cover comprises cover body and slidably dodge gate, working hole is provided with in the middle part of cover body, the two ends up and down of working hole are respectively equipped with slide rail and glidepath, and the both sides up and down of dodge gate are respectively equipped with the upper saddle and lower slider that coordinate with slide rail on this and glidepath; Dodge gate comprises main door and secondary door, and lower slider is fixed on the bottom of this secondary door, the rotation section that lower slider comprises sliding part and is fixedly connected with this secondary door, rotation section and this sliding part hinged; Also comprise the locking mechanism for fixing main door and secondary door.The utility model can be deposited in fragment inside dodge gate by easy cleaning.

Background technology
Digit Control Machine Tool is the abbreviation of numerically-controlled machine tool (Computer numerical control machine tools), is a kind of automated machine tool that program control system is housed.The basic composition of Digit Control Machine Tool comprises procedure carrier, numerical control device, servo drive, machine tool main body and other servicing units.In order to security consideration, Digit Control Machine Tool is provided with protective cover, is provided with working hole on protective cover simultaneously, staff carries out blowing feeding by this working hole, adding man-hour, being splashed to it staff to prevent cutting fragment, usually on protective cover, being also provided with a dodge gate, and the slide rail to coordinate with dodge gate, like this, dodge gate just can be free to slide by slide rail, when machine, by sliding, this working hole seals by this dodge gate, prevents the generation of above-mentioned situation.Usually, this working hole is arranged on the middle part preventing cover, due to the reasons in structure of lathe self, this dodge gate is whole in spill, so lathe is when operation, and the fragment of generation can be splashed on the bottom surface inside dodge gate, and debris accumulation is too much, have the potential safety hazard affecting lathe and normally work, so just need these defragmentations.Need by dodge gate to side slip when cleaning, so, dodge gate will be overlapping with protective cover, and the fragment so just causing lap can not easily be cleared up.For this problem, current Digit Control Machine Tool not corresponding structure solves.
Utility model content
For the deficiency that prior art exists, the purpose of this utility model is to provide a kind of Digit Control Machine Tool, can be deposited in fragment inside dodge gate by easy cleaning.
For achieving the above object, the utility model provides following technical scheme: a kind of Digit Control Machine Tool, comprise lathe bed, described lathe bed is provided with protective cover, described protective cover comprises cover body and slidably dodge gate, be provided with working hole in the middle part of described cover body, the two ends up and down of described working hole are respectively equipped with slide rail and glidepath, and the both sides up and down of described dodge gate are respectively equipped with the upper saddle and lower slider that coordinate with slide rail on this and glidepath; Described dodge gate comprises main door and secondary door, and described lower slider is fixed on the bottom of this secondary door, the rotation section that described lower slider comprises sliding part and is fixedly connected with this secondary door, described rotation section and this sliding part hinged; Also comprise the locking mechanism for fixing main door and secondary door.
Further, described main door is provided with a storage tank near the side of described secondary door, described locking mechanism comprises establishes kelly and spring, described spring one end is fixed on the diapire of this storage tank, the other end is fixed on this kelly, and described storage tank is also communicated with the front of main door, and described kelly is provided with a driving lever, described driving lever is extended out by this storage tank and main door front connectivity part, and described secondary door is provided with the draw-in groove coordinated with this kelly.
Further, described locking mechanism is also set to two, is separately positioned on the both sides of main door.
Compared with prior art, the utility model has the advantages that:
By dodge gate being divided into main door and secondary door, utilize above-mentioned locking mechanism main door and secondary door to be fixed together simultaneously; In addition, the lower slider bottom secondary door is divided into rotation section and sliding part, and wherein sliding part is slidably matched with glidepath, and rotation section is hinged with sliding part, and so secondary door just can realize rotating.Therefore, when the fragment needing cleaning to be deposited in inside secondary door, only need the fixed effect removing locking mechanism, winner's door and secondary door are separated, then by revolute pair door, makes the inner side of secondary door rout up, so, fragment above can just be cleaned out very easily.

Operation principle of the present utility model:
By dodge gate 22 being divided into main door 221 and secondary door 222, utilize above-mentioned locking mechanism 5 to be fixed together with secondary door 222 by main door 221 simultaneously; In addition, the lower slider 2221 bottom secondary door 222 is divided into rotation section 22211 and sliding part 22212, and wherein sliding part 22212 is slidably matched with glidepath 4, and rotation section 22211 is hinged with sliding part 22212, and so secondary door 222 just can realize rotating.Therefore, when the fragment needing cleaning to be deposited in inside secondary door 222, only need the fixed effect removing locking mechanism 5, winner's door 221 and secondary door 222 are separated, then by revolute pair door 222, make the inner side of secondary door 222 rout up, so, just can clean out fragment above very easily.
In the present embodiment, the specific implementation of this locking mechanism 5 is:
Main door 221 is provided with a storage tank 2212 near the side of secondary door 222, locking mechanism 5 comprises establishes kelly 51 and spring 52, spring 52 one end is fixed on the diapire of this storage tank 2212, the other end is fixed on this kelly 51, storage tank 2212 is also communicated with the front of main door 221, kelly 51 is provided with a driving lever 53, and driving lever 53 is extended out with main door 221 front connectivity part by this storage tank 2212, and secondary door 222 is provided with the draw-in groove 22222 coordinated with this kelly 51.
Further, described locking mechanism 5 is also set to two, is separately positioned on the both sides of main door 221.
By above-mentioned setting, this kelly 51 extend in draw-in groove 22222 under the effect of spring 52, so just defines firmly kayser relation between main door 221 and secondary door 222.When needs revolute pair door 222, by this driving lever 53, kelly 51 is shifted out in draw-in groove 22222.
